Franklin Resources, Inc., commonly known as Franklin Templeton, was founded in 1947 by Rupert H. Johnson, Sr., and is headquartered in San Mateo, California, operating as a global investment management firm managing hundreds of billions in assets. The company offers a wide range of investment products, including mutual funds, ETFs, fixed-income portfolios, and alternative investments, serving individual investors, financial advisors, and institutions across over 150 countries. Known for its acquisition-driven growth—such as the 1992 purchase of Templeton Investments and the 2020 addition of Legg Mason—Franklin Templeton combines diverse strategies under a single brand, emphasizing both active management and income-focused solutions like its flagship Franklin Income Fund. With a reputation for adaptability and a client-centric approach, it remains a major player in the global asset management industry.

Franklin Resources's Q3 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2015, Franklin Resources held 1,686 positions worth $202B, down 8.1% from $220B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 13% of the portfolio.

Franklin Resources's Q3 2015 filing shows 87 new, 552 increased, 653 reduced and 107 closed positions. Its largest new stake was NextEra Energy, Inc.: 5,000,000 shares worth $257M. The largest sale was DIRECTV COM STK (DE), an estimated $958M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 18% of assets, down from 18%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Technology.
